Safety Warnings • ‘Safety Warnings‘ and ‘Working with Capacitive Loads‘ must be read and understood before the instrument is used. Safety precautions must be observed during use. • The circuit under test must be switched off, de-energised and isolated before any test connections are made.

Using the Guard terminal (G) Tightly bound bare wire For basic insulation tests and where there is little possibility of Leakage Path surface leakage affecting the measurement, it is unnecessary to use the guard terminal (if the insulator is clean and there are unlikely to be any adverse current paths).
